Which dog lives the longest?
Australian Cattle Dog An Australian Cattle Dog called Bluey holds the record for the longest-lived dog – reaching an incredible 29 years of age. The breed normally lives for around 15 years.3 days ago.

Is it OK to rename a rescue dog?
You can rename a rescue dog from a shelter, but you need to carefully consider their history and age first. It is often best to rename a mistreated dog. But older dogs don’t respond to name changes so easily. If someone has mistreated the dog in the past, you should change the name.

Is 15 years old for a dog?
Physical and Mental Development A 13- to 15-year-old dog, depending on her size and health, is roughly equivalent to a 70- to 115-year-old person. In her elder years, it is harder for your dog to learn new things. Older dogs may find it more difficult or painful to move around.
